A Tip of the Hat To T. Boone Pickens

|

The billionaire Dallas oilman donated $6 million towards the revitalization of Jubilee Park, a rundown, crime-ridden neighborhood near Fair Park in South Dallas. The money will go to building a new community center for police and government services— scheduled to open in 2009—  and help purchase and bulldoze properties in disrepair. Pickens’ gesture gives still more hope to the dilapidated Fair Park area. (For more on plans to revitalize Fair Park, go here.)
